Technical Field

[0001] This utility model belongs to the technical field of hot forging press, and in particular relates to a stroke measuring device for the clutch of a hot forging press. Background Technology

[0002] Currently, the commonly known stroke measuring device for hot forging presses consists of a measuring rod and a guide pin. The measuring rod needs to be manually pushed into the clutch cylinder to make its end face fit against the piston. The actual clutch stroke is obtained by measuring the displacement of the measuring rod with a ruler, and an average result is obtained through multiple experiments. However, this simple stroke measuring device requires manual operation throughout the entire process, and the measured values ​​are difficult to read, making the measurement operation inconvenient and more prone to significant measurement errors. Utility Model Content

[0003] To make the measurement of the clutch stroke of a hot forging press more convenient and accurate, and to reduce the influence of human factors on the measurement data, this utility model provides a stroke measuring device for the clutch of a hot forging press. This measuring device not only increases the convenience of the measurement operation and reduces the workload of the measuring personnel, but also allows for more convenient and accurate reading of the measurement data.

[0020] Please see Figures 1-3This utility model provides a stroke measuring device for a hot forging press clutch. The measuring device is installed on the clutch cylinder body 1 of the hot forging press and includes a cylinder, a pull rod 9, a measuring rod 5, a baffle 7, a spring 8, and a top cover 11. The cylinder is installed on the clutch cylinder body 1. The bottom of the cylinder has a through hole for the measuring rod 5 to pass through. An observation window is opened on the cylinder, and a scale 12 is installed at the observation window. The top cover 11 is closed on the top of the cylinder, and the top cover 11 has a through hole for the measuring rod 5 to pass through. The pull rod 9 is located inside the cylinder. One end of the pull rod 9 is connected to the bottom of the cylinder, and the other end is connected to the top cover 11. The measuring rod 5 is provided with a baffle 7. A spring 8 is sleeved on the measuring rod 5 between the baffle 7 and the top cover 11. One end of the measuring rod 5 passes through the top cover 11, and the other end passes through the bottom of the cylinder and the clutch cylinder body 1, so that under the action of the spring 8, the end face of the other end of the measuring rod 5 is always in contact with the plane on the clutch piston 2.

[0021] In a preferred embodiment, the measuring rod 5 has an external thread at one end where the baffle 7 is set. The baffle 7 has an internal thread through hole at its center that mates with the external thread of the measuring rod 5. The baffle 7 is threadedly connected to the measuring rod 5 and abuts against the backing nut 6. The baffle 7 and the measuring rod 5 are connected by threads and secured with the backing nut 6. The backing nut 6 prevents the baffle 7 from loosening and the position of the baffle 7 can be adjusted according to the measurement depth.

[0022] In a preferred embodiment, the baffle 7 has a through hole three, through which the pull rod 9 passes to prevent the baffle 7 and the measuring rod 5 from rotating during use.

[0023] In a preferred embodiment, the baffle 7 has an isosceles trapezoidal cross-section, with the upper surface of the baffle 7 near the spring 8, which can be used as a pointer. The upper surface of the baffle 7 forms an acute angle with the side surface, which can also be used as a pointer.

[0024] In a preferred embodiment, the spring 8 is sleeved between the cylinder and the pull rod 9, with one end of the spring 8 abutting against the baffle 7 and the other end abutting against the upper cover 11. The pull rod 9 is positioned appropriately so that it also serves as a guide for the spring 8, ensuring smooth operation of the measuring rod 5.

[0025] In a preferred embodiment, the cylinder is welded together from a steel pipe 3 and a T-shaped base plate 4. The bottom of the base plate 4 is provided with an external thread that mates with the clutch cylinder body 1. The cylinder is welded together from the steel pipe 3 and the base plate 4 with external threads. The cylinder can be fixed to the clutch cylinder body 1 of the hot forging press by means of the external thread on the base plate 4.

[0026] In a preferred embodiment, one end of the pull rod 9 is threaded to the bottom of the cylinder, and the other end passes through the top cover 11 and is connected to the fastening nut 10, so that the top cover 11 is firmly closed onto the cylinder. The pull rod 9 is located inside the cylinder, passes through the through hole on the baffle 7 and the top cover 11, one end is fixed to the bottom plate 4 of the cylinder by threads, and the other end is fastened by the fastening nut 10.

[0027] The specific installation process of this utility model is as follows: The steel pipe 3 is welded together with the base plate 4 with external threads to form the cylinder of the measuring device. Observation windows are machined on both sides of the cylinder, and the scale 12 is installed on the outside of the observation windows and fixed with screws 13. The pull rod 9 is installed inside the cylinder through the threaded hole on the base plate 4. The distance from the pull rod 9 to the center of the cylinder is calculated so that the pull rod 9 also serves as a guide for the spring 8. The upper part of the measuring rod 5 has external threads, and the lower end face is a plane with a reduced diameter. The baffle 7 has an internal threaded through hole in the center and an isosceles trapezoidal cross-section. The upper end face of the baffle 7 (i.e., the lower base of the isosceles trapezoid) is close to the spring 8, which can also serve as a pointer. The back-tightening nut 6 and the baffle 7 are screwed into the external threads of the measuring rod 5 in sequence, and the position of the baffle 7 is adjusted according to the depth of the measuring surface. After adjustment, the back-tightening nut 6 and the baffle 7 are tightened together. Both the base plate 4 and the top cover 11 have through holes for the measuring rod 5 to pass through. The measuring rod 5 and the baffle 7 are inserted into the cylinder through the through hole three on the baffle 7 and then into the pull rod 9. This prevents the baffle 7 and the measuring rod 5 from rotating during use. The spring 8 is then placed into the cylinder, the top cover 11 is installed, and the locking nut 10 is tightened to make the measuring device a single unit. Alternatively, the measuring rod 5 and the baffle 7 are first placed into the cylinder, then one end of the pull rod 9 is passed through the through hole three on the baffle 7 and threaded to the base plate 4. The spring 8 is then placed above the baffle 7, and the top cover 11 is passed through the pull rod 9 and tightened with the locking nut 10.

[0028] When measuring the clutch travel, the measuring device is connected to the clutch cylinder body 1 via the external thread on the base plate 4, ensuring that the lower end face of the base plate 4 is tightly fitted against the end face of the clutch cylinder body 1. At this time, the spring 8 acts on the baffle 7, ensuring that the lower end face of the measuring rod 5 remains in contact with the plane on the clutch piston 2. The scale 12 corresponding to the position on the upper end face of the baffle 7 can then be read. Controlling the clutch action causes the clutch piston 2 to move, driving the measuring rod 5 and the baffle 7. The scale 12 corresponding to the position on the upper end face of the baffle 7 is then read again. The travel of the clutch piston 2 can be obtained by calculating the difference between the two readings. Repeating the experiment multiple times ensures accurate results.

[0029] The lower end face of the measuring rod 5 of this utility model is always in close contact with the plane of the clutch piston 2. By reading the corresponding scale on the scale 12 on the cylinder before and after the movement of the baffle 7, the stroke of the clutch piston 2 can be calculated.
